php[world] 2019

php[world] 2019 Call for Speakers

We are excited to announce the Call for Speakers for php[world] 2019! Taking place this year at the Sheraton Tyson's Corner on October 23-24 (with full-day training options on the 22nd.)

At it’s heart, php[world] 2019 is the Washington D.C. area conference for programmers who use the PHP programming language. We’ve been running annually since 2014.

PHP as a language and a community has been rapidly changing in the last few years. A staggering 83% of the Web runs on PHP, and those websites are built on frameworks such as Drupal, WordPress, Magento, Symfony, Laravel and Laminas (formerly Zend Framework), each of which has their own strong community. We created a conference designed to appeal to all these communities and bring them together to learn from each other and collaborate across projects.

We offer full travel assistance for speakers (flight and hotel), and have a commitment to increasing the diversity of our event both for speakers and attendees.

php[tek] 2019

php[tek] 2019

We are announcing some exciting changes to php[tek] in 2019, our 14th consecutive year for this event!

Once again we'll be taking place in Atlanta in May, but this year we are moving to 3 full days of conference sessions: May 21-23

However, the significant change is in us creating a curated educational experience for our attendees, with all brand new talks being made just for this event.

You see this year we organized php[tek] into a series of tracks, each dedicated to teaching you in-depth information about a specific topic. Leading these tracks are hand-selected track chairs, chosen for their knowledge in the field and excellent presenters. They are all working together to create a unique curriculum to take your skills to the next level.

Each track’s design is a series of new talks that flow together smoothly, and yet, you can drop in/out of a track throughout the day as needed. Each session is in a 1-hr timeslot. You can choose to sit in one room all day and learn a topic from beginning to end or bounce between the various tracks, putting together a unique learning experience tailored to your needs. The choice is yours.

PHP 5.6.40 Released

The PHP development team announces the immediate availability of PHP 5.6.40. This is a security release. Several security bugs have been fixed in this release. All PHP 5.6 users are encouraged to upgrade to this version.

For source downloads of PHP 5.6.40 please visit our downloads page, Windows source and binaries can be found on windows.php.net/download/. The list of changes is recorded in the ChangeLog.

Please note that according to the PHP version support timelines, PHP 5.6.40 is the last scheduled release of PHP 5.6 branch. There may be additional release if we discover important security issues that warrant it, otherwise this release will be the final one in the PHP 5.6 branch. If your PHP installation is based on PHP 5.6, it may be a good time to start making the plans for the upgrade to PHP 7.1, PHP 7.2 or PHP 7.3.
